#fs-related-posts-list{display:grid;column-gap:20px;row-gap:40px;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));list-style:none;padding:0 0 20px 0}.fs-related-post-item a{display:block;text-decoration:none;color:inherit;font-weight:700}.fs-related-post-item img.wp-post-image{width:100%;height:auto;border-radius:20px;display:block;margin-bottom:20px}.fs-related-post-item h4{margin:0;text-align:center}#fsp-filter-form{display:flex;padding:20px;background-color:var(--wp--preset--color--tertiary);border-radius:10px;gap:10px;box-sizing:border-box;justify-content:space-between;flex-wrap:wrap;align-items:center;justify-content:center}.filter-group{flex-grow:1}#fsp-filter-form select{padding:10px;border:1px solid var(--wp--preset--color--custom-border);border-radius:10px;width:100%}#fsp-filter-form input[type="submit"]{padding:7px 20px;border-radius:50px;align-self:flex-end}.fsc-category-buttons,.fsc-tag-buttons{display:flex;flex-wrap:wrap;gap:5px}.fsc-category-heading,.fsc-tag-heading{border-left:5px solid var(--wp--preset--color--secondary);padding-left:10px;font-size:1.25rem}.fsc-btn{flex:1 1 10%;font-size:14px!important;padding:3px 10px;background-color:var(--wp--preset--color--custom-mini-button);color:var(--wp--preset--color--custom-text);text-decoration:none;text-align:center;border-radius:40px;white-space:nowrap}.fsc-btn:hover{background-color:var(--wp--preset--color--custom-text);color:var(--wp--preset--color--base)}.wp-block-query-pagination-numbers{display:grid;grid-auto-flow:column;grid-auto-columns:minmax(50px,auto);gap:10px}.page-numbers{display:inline-block;text-align:center;border:1px solid #ddd;border-radius:50px;text-decoration:none;background-color:var(--wp--preset--color--custom-mini-button)}.page-numbers:hover{background-color:var(--wp--preset--color--contrast);color:#fff}.page-numbers.current{background-color:var(--wp--preset--color--primary);color:#fff}.fs-dl-buttons{display:flex;gap:20px;flex-wrap:wrap;justify-content:center}.fs-dl-button{padding:calc(0.667em + 2px) calc(1.333em + 2px);text-align:center;text-decoration:none;border-radius:10px;font-size:1.1rem;font-weight:600;color:var(--wp--preset--color--base);width:50%;min-width:150px}.fs-dl-buttons a{text-decoration:none}@media(max-width:600px){.fs-dl-button{flex:1}}.fs-free-button{background-color:var(--wp--preset--color--secondary)}.fs-free-button:hover{background:var(--wp--preset--color--contrast)}.fs-premium-button{color:var(--wp--preset--color--contrast);border:2px solid var(--wp--preset--color--contrast)}.fs-premium-button:hover{color:var(--wp--preset--color--base);background:var(--wp--preset--color--contrast)}.fs-dd-button{flex:1}.wp-element-button:hover{background:var(--wp--preset--color--contrast)}nav.rank-math-breadcrumb p{margin:0}nav.rank-math-breadcrumb{margin:0}.rank-math-breadcrumb a{font-size:.88rem;font-weight:600;color:var(--wp--preset--color--contrast)}.rank-math-breadcrumb .separator{color:var(--wp--preset--color--contrast)}.fs-collection-posts .wp-block-buttons{padding:20px;background-color:#00957212;border-radius:20px}.fs-collection-posts .wp-block-button{width:100%;text-align:center}.fs-collection-posts .wp-block-button__link{width:100%;max-width:350px}.fs-footer-list{padding:0;list-style-type:none}.wp-block-comments{border-radius:20px}@font-face{font-family:"DM Sans";font-style:normal;font-weight:400;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/dm-sans/DMSans-Regular.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"DM Sans";font-style:italic;font-weight:400;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/dm-sans/DMSans-Regular-Italic.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"DM Sans";font-style:normal;font-weight:700;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/dm-sans/DMSans-Bold.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"DM Sans";font-style:italic;font-weight:700;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/dm-sans/DMSans-Bold-Italic.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"IBM Plex Mono";font-style:normal;font-weight:300;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/ibm-plex-mono/IBMPlexMono-Light.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"IBM Plex Mono";font-style:normal;font-weight:400;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/ibm-plex-mono/IBMPlexMono-Regular.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"IBM Plex Mono";font-style:italic;font-weight:400;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/ibm-plex-mono/IBMPlexMono-Italic.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"IBM Plex Mono";font-style:normal;font-weight:700;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/ibm-plex-mono/IBMPlexMono-Bold.woff2) format('woff2');font-stretch:normal}@font-face{font-family:Inter;font-style:normal;font-weight:200 900;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/inter/Inter-VariableFont_slnt,wght.ttf) format('truetype');font-stretch:normal}@font-face{font-family:"Source Serif Pro";font-style:normal;font-weight:200 900;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/source-serif-pro/SourceSerif4Variable-Roman.ttf.woff2) format('woff2');font-stretch:normal}@font-face{font-family:"Source Serif Pro";font-style:italic;font-weight:200 900;font-display:swap;src:url(https://fontswan.com/wp-content/themes/twentytwentythree/assets/fonts/source-serif-pro/SourceSerif4Variable-Italic.ttf.woff2) format('woff2');font-stretch:normal}.cls-1{fill:#1d1d1b}#fs-font-tester{box-sizing:border-box}#fs-font-workspace{display:flex;flex-direction:column;gap:20px}#fs-font-controls{display:flex;flex-wrap:wrap;gap:15px;justify-content:center}.fs-font-size-container{display:flex;align-items:center;flex-grow:1;justify-content:space-between;flex-wrap:wrap;gap:10px}.fs-font-size-container label{font-size:.9rem;font-weight:700}.fs-canvas{flex:1;display:flex;align-items:center;justify-content:center}#fs-preview{width:100%;box-sizing:border-box;padding-right:20px;border:1px solid #ccc;border-radius:8px;background-color:var(--wp--preset--color--base);transition:background-color 0.3s ease;display:flex;flex-direction:column;gap:20px}.fs-font-preview{border-bottom:1px solid #eee;position:relative}.fs-font-preview:last-child{border-bottom:none}.fs-font-name{position:absolute;top:0;left:0;font-size:.7em;color:#fff;background:var(--wp--preset--color--contrast);margin-bottom:5px;font-style:italic;font-weight:700;display:inline-block;padding:2px 5px;border-radius:5px}.fs-sample-text{font-size:1.2em;color:inherit;overflow-x:clip;white-space:nowrap;padding:60px 20px 20px}.fs-color-icons{align-items:center;display:flex;flex-direction:column;cursor:pointer;justify-content:center;gap:5px;width:35px}.fs-icons-container{display:flex;gap:15px}.fs-color-icons input::-webkit-color-swatch-wrapper{padding:0}.fs-color-icons input[type="color"]{appearance:none;-webkit-appearance:none;-moz-appearance:none;background:none;box-shadow:none;border:none;padding:0;width:30px;height:10px;cursor:pointer}.fs-font-controls-group,#fs-textarea{border:1px solid var(--wp--preset--color--custom-border);padding:10px;height:35px;border-radius:50px;background:var(--wp--preset--color--base)}#fs-textarea{flex-grow:1;width:250px}